Profile

Marc Pena is a French academic and politician currently serving as a member of the National Assembly for the 11th constituency of Bouches-du-Rhône. An expert in the history of law, he previously served as the dean of the law faculty at Aix-Marseille University and as president of Paul-Cézanne University. Entering politics through local government, he was elected as a municipal and metropolitan councilor in Aix-en-Provence in 2020. In 2024, he was elected to the National Assembly as a candidate for the New Popular Front and subsequently joined the Socialist Party, where he now sits on the Law Committee.
